Preventing Corrosion in Your 2000 Toyota Camry Radiator

Periodically checking the coolant level when the engine is cold ensures there is enough fluid to dissipate heat effectively. The thermostat regulates coolant flow; if it sticks closed, the engine will overheat despite a new radiator.

When selecting a replacement, look for units with robust core construction and reliable fan clutches. It is equally important to use the correct type of antifreeze, typically a long-life ethylene glycol formula, and to avoid mixing different colors or types, as this can create damaging deposits inside the core.
